Storing & Reheating Slow Cooker Turkey And Rice Soup
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to four days. To reheat, simply warm it on the stovetop over low heat or use the microwave until steaming hot.

Can I freeze Slow Cooker Turkey And Rice Soup?
Yes, you can freeze Slow Cooker Turkey And Rice Soup! To freeze it properly, allow the soup to cool completely before transferring it into airtight containers or freezer bags. Be sure to leave some room at the top of containers because liquids expand when frozen. savory turkey crescent roll The soup can be kept in the freezer for up to three months. When you’re ready to enjoy it again, simply thaw overnight in the refrigerator and reheat on the stove or in the microwave until hot.

Slow Cooker Turkey And Rice Soup
- Total Time: 6 hours 15 minutes
- Yield: Serves approximately 6
Description
Slow Cooker Turkey and Rice Soup is the ultimate comfort dish, perfect for chilly evenings or when you need a boost. This hearty soup features tender turkey, wholesome brown rice, and vibrant vegetables simmered to perfection in your slow cooker. With rich flavors and enticing aromas filling your kitchen, this recipe transforms simple ingredients into a nourishing meal that warms both body and soul.
Ingredients
- 1.5 pounds boneless, skinless turkey breasts
- 1 cup uncooked brown rice
- 2 medium carrots, diced
- 2 stalks celery, diced
- 1 medium onion, diced
- 6 cups chicken broth
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- 1 tsp dried thyme
Instructions
- Chop the carrots, celery, and onion.
- Layer the chopped vegetables in the bottom of your slow cooker. Place turkey breasts on top and season with garlic powder and thyme.
- Pour in the chicken broth.
- Stir to combine all ingredients thoroughly.
- Cover and cook on low for 6 hours or until turkey is tender enough to shred.
- In the last hour of cooking, add 1 cup of brown rice.
- Once done, shred the turkey in the pot and stir before serving.
